Nestled in the heart of Bridgewater, NJ, 新泽西老湖南 Fortune Cookies is a distinctive Chinese restaurant that authentically captures the bold and vibrant flavors of Hunan cuisine. For diners seeking a culinary adventure that transcends the standard takeout fare, this local gem delivers with a menu that features fiery, well-crafted dishes bound to ignite your palate.

The hallmark of Fortune Cookies’ menu is their all-day Hot Chili Oil selection, showcasing robust options such as Chicken in Hot Chili Oil, Beef in Hot Chili Oil, and the delicately tender Fish Filet in Hot Chili Oil. These dishes envelope fresh proteins in a perfectly balanced but assertive chili-infused sauce that is richly aromatic and lingeringly spicy, delivering that signature Hunan heat that true fans crave.

Equally enticing is their noodle and rice section, where the Spicy Wontons entice with handmade dumplings swimming in a savory chili oil garlic sauce, garnished with fresh scallions for a crisp contrast. The Wonton Soup offers a comforting broth with tender pork and shrimp-filled wontons, ideal for a lighter yet full-flavored experience. Don't overlook the Steamed Dumplings, which deliver a delicate balance of texture and flavor in every bite.

As the meal winds down, indulge in traditional desserts like the crispy-fried Pumpkin Pie Mochi filled with sweet red bean paste—each piece a warm, comforting nod to authentic family recipes. Or savor the flaky, golden-brown Scallion Pancakes, offering a savory finish to contrast the lingering spiciness of your main dishes.

The dining atmosphere at Fortune Cookies is relaxed yet intimate, providing a welcoming space where the focus truly remains on the food. The restaurant’s somewhat tucked-away location allows guests to escape the busy mall crowds nearby, offering a peaceful enclave for food lovers eager to experience genuine, home-style Chinese cooking. The owner Leo is great and we have never left disappointed. The steamed flounder is the best I've ever had and I have tried flounder dish at many (more expensive!) restaurants. My sister and I also have celiac disease and they are able to accommodate gluten free diet if you ask - Leo knows (if you are highly sensitive to cross contamination, I would avoid as they cannot guarantee). They have GF soy sauce and can tell you what items are safe. I have never gotten sick. It is very hard to find authentic gluten free chinese food so we really appreciate this restaurant!     Don’t let the modest exterior fool you; this Chinese restaurant is the real deal. I heard of it from my friends at the Woks of Life, and I can see why that family has this place on their radar. The whole fish with homemade chili sauce was incredible (though not too spicy at all!) and the cold appetizers were the perfect foil. I had jelly noodles and cucumber and both were very good. You know the restaurant is authentic when boiled peanuts and tea come out right off the rip. HIGHLY recommend this place. Other diners’ food also looked and smelled very good. Wish I lived closer so I could try more! If you’re looking for General “Sows,” I’m not sure this is your spot, but if you’re looking for Hunan cuisine straight out of Changsha then give Fortune Cookies a go.
